Building Interactive and Educational Spin-Based Applications

 

Introduction

Roulette-style mechanics have become a fascinating part of the interactive digital landscape—not as traditional games of chance, but as dynamic, skill-based applications used in educational platforms, entertainment apps, and interactive learning systems. In this context, roulette game development focuses on design innovation, interactivity, and engagement rather than real-money or chance-based play.

In this comprehensive guide, we’ll explore what makes a top roulette game development  stand out. You’ll learn about the latest technologies, user experience strategies, and how developers are ethically reimagining “spin-based” systems for classrooms, workplaces, and creative entertainment.

Understanding Modern Roulette Game Development

In the tech world, the term roulette game development doesn’t have to mean gambling—it represents spin-based interaction mechanics that can be used in numerous applications. Think of educational quiz spinners, digital decision wheels, or fun classroom randomizers.

Developers use roulette-like elements to create excitement, surprise, and engagement while maintaining full transparency and user control.

Examples include:

  • Learning Tools that assign random vocabulary words or quiz questions.

  • Gamified Work Apps that select rewards or tasks through a spinning interface.

  • Entertainment Platforms that use spins to reveal digital collectibles or trivia challenges.

These applications are fun, safe, and designed for interactive learning and engagement, not chance or profit.

Core Elements of a Successful Roulette-Style Application

Creating a top-notch interactive spin game involves both art and science. Let’s break down the essential elements every developer should consider.

1. User-Centric Design

User experience should always come first. The spinner should be easy to interact with, visually clear, and responsive across devices. A well-designed interface improves accessibility and retention.

2. Customization Features

Users love personalization. Providing the ability to change colors, labels, or themes makes the experience unique to each session.

3. Randomization Logic

Ethical, transparent randomization is key. It ensures fairness and prevents any form of bias or pattern that could reduce engagement.

4. Cross-Platform Compatibility

Modern applications should run flawlessly across Windows, macOS, Android, and iOS. This ensures flexibility for educational institutions and developers alike.

5. Smooth Animation

Fluid and visually appealing spin animations enhance immersion. Developers often use modern frameworks like Unity, Flutter, or React Native for better performance and visual quality.

6. Secure Data Management

Even if the game doesn’t store sensitive data, privacy-first development practices are vital to maintaining user trust.

Popular Use Cases for Spin-Based Game Mechanics

Developers are applying “roulette-style” designs in several creative and socially responsible ways:

  1. Education and E-Learning

    • Teachers use spin-based wheels for quizzes or random student selection.

    • Students enjoy the game-like interaction that reinforces learning.

  2. Corporate Training

    • Businesses use spin wheels to assign tasks, award achievements, or create engaging icebreaker activities.

  3. Event Engagement

    • Organizers incorporate spinners for raffles, interactive Q&A sessions, or prize draws (non-monetary).

  4. App Gamification

    • Many mobile apps use spins as reward systems for points or badges to boost motivation.

Each of these cases highlights how technology can make learning, work, and play more exciting without involving risk or luck.

Steps to Develop a High-Quality Roulette Game

Building a smooth, reliable, and scalable spin-based application requires careful planning. Below are the key steps professionals follow:

1. Concept and Storyboarding

Start by defining your purpose. Is it for education, entertainment, or engagement? Create sketches or flowcharts to visualize user journeys.

2. UI/UX Design

Use wireframes and mockups to ensure simplicity and usability. Tools like Figma or Adobe XD are perfect for visualizing the design process.

3. Core Mechanics Development

Program the spinner’s logic—such as speed, randomness, and end-point detection—to ensure consistency across all devices.

4. Testing and Quality Assurance

Rigorous testing ensures that the spin feels natural, animations flow smoothly, and no technical errors occur during gameplay.

5. Deployment and Updates

After launch, gather user feedback and continue optimizing for performance, accessibility, and new device standards.

Essential Features of a Top Roulette Game Application

To achieve recognition as a high-quality product, consider including these features:

  • Dynamic Spin Control: Let users adjust spin speed or animation type.

  • Data-Driven Results: Optionally log outcomes to track engagement or learning patterns.

  • Offline Access: Users should be able to run the game without an internet connection.

  • Audio Feedback: Sound cues enhance immersion and excitement.

  • Adaptive Interface: The game should adjust automatically to different screen sizes.

  • Multilingual Options: Great for global accessibility.

Ethical Development and Compliance

Ethical software development is a cornerstone of modern technology. Here’s how developers can ensure compliance and safety:

  1. Transparency: Always make the randomization algorithm clear to users.

  2. No Real-World Rewards: Keep the game focused on fun and education, not profit or chance-based incentives.

  3. Data Security: Avoid collecting unnecessary personal information.

  4. Inclusive Design: Ensure accessibility for all users, including those with disabilities.

By focusing on integrity and transparency, developers can deliver enjoyable, trusted experiences.

Emerging Trends in Roulette Game Design

Technology continues to evolve, bringing exciting new trends into this field:

  • Augmented Reality (AR): Spin wheels projected into real-world environments via mobile cameras.

  • 3D Animation Engines: Enhanced realism and depth perception in user interaction.

  • AI Integration: Intelligent randomization that adapts to user engagement patterns.

  • Social Sharing Features: Players can share their outcomes with friends or communities.

  • Voice-Controlled Interfaces: Users can initiate spins or navigate menus using voice commands.

Each of these innovations contributes to richer, more interactive experiences without compromising ethical standards.

Choosing the Right Development Partner

When planning a roulette-style application, it’s crucial to select an experienced and responsible developer. Here’s what to look for:

  • Proven Portfolio: Review past work and see how their projects perform.

  • Technical Expertise: Ensure they understand cross-platform frameworks and secure coding standards.

  • Post-Launch Support: Reliable maintenance and updates are essential for long-term success.

  • Client Feedback: Look for positive testimonials that highlight reliability and creativity.

If you want to explore a directory of reputable game developers, check Clutch.co, a trusted platform that lists verified development companies with reviews and ratings.

Challenges Developers Face

Developing spin-based apps isn’t without challenges. Here are some common issues and solutions:

  1. Balancing Speed and Smoothness: Optimize spin animations for realistic movement without lag.

  2. Ensuring Random Fairness: Implement algorithms that guarantee truly unpredictable results.

  3. Maintaining Engagement: Add diverse rewards or outcomes to keep the user interested.

  4. Compatibility Testing: Make sure performance remains consistent across all devices and browsers.

Overcoming these challenges results in polished, enjoyable, and educational applications.

Conclusion

Roulette-style games are evolving into interactive, safe, and educational tools that enhance engagement across diverse platforms. Developers today are transforming the traditional “spin” concept into a symbol of creativity, gamification, and fun learning.

Whether for classrooms, corporate environments, or mobile entertainment, top roulette game development emphasizes user experience, ethical coding, and innovation. By leveraging modern technologies—like AR, AI, and adaptive design—creators can build applications that are both entertaining and meaningful.

If you’re planning to develop a roulette-inspired app, focus on transparency, accessibility, and inclusivity. With the right concept and expert guidance, your project can stand out as a model of modern interactive design.

Ready to elevate your digital vision? Connect with AIS Technolabs and turn your ideas into powerful, user-ready solutions.

FAQs

Q1. What is a roulette-style application used for today?
Roulette-style mechanics are used in educational, entertainment, and productivity tools to create engaging and random interactions.

Q2. Is roulette game development legal and ethical?
Yes, when designed for fun, education, or engagement—without real-money involvement—it is completely legal and ethical.

Q3. Can spin-based games be customized for different audiences?
Absolutely. Developers can modify colors, labels, sound effects, and even themes for specific users or organizations.

Q4. What technology is best for creating a spin-based game?
Unity, React Native, or Flutter are great platforms for smooth performance and cross-device compatibility.

Q5. How do I find professional developers for roulette-style applications?
Check verified directories like Clutch.co for experienced, trusted game development teams.

Comments

Popular posts from this blog

Optimized Code Frameworks for Building Engaging Sports Platforms

Cloud-Based Systems for Scalable Sports Interaction Platforms

The Ultimate Guide to Slot Machine Android Source Code for Developers